Job Overview: Sportingtech is seeking a dedicated and experienced Major Incident Manager with a strong aptitude for command and coordination. This role is crucial for efficiently managing and resolving major incidents to minimise service impact and maintain exceptional user experiences. Additionally, this role involves regular Incident Management responsibilities and requires an on-call commitment to address critical issues promptly. Key Responsibilities: Major Incident Command and Coordination: Take charge of leading and commanding bridge calls during major incidents, demonstrating exceptional control, coordination, and leadership skills. This role involves directing cross-functional teams … managing stakeholder communication effectively, and executing recovery strategies to ensure quick resolution and minimal service disruption. Regular Incident Management: Assume regular Incident Management duties, handling and resolving day-to-day IT incidents, especially during periods without major incidents.
